揭秘大话处理器v2.0:乱序执行与微架构解析
需积分: 50 196 浏览量
更新于2024-08-25
收藏 9.65MB PPT 举报
"《乱序执行内核-大话处理器v2.0》是一本深入探讨处理器工作原理和技术的书籍,它以通俗易懂的方式解析复杂的IT概念。该书涵盖了处理器的核心组成部分和工作流程,包括:
1. 取址:处理器通过地址来访问内存中的数据和指令,这是计算机执行程序的基础步骤。
2. 寄存器重命名:为了避免数据冲突,处理器会为不同的操作分配不同的临时存储空间,提高效率。
3. 译码:将指令从二进制形式转化为可执行的微操作序列,每个微操作对应处理器中的特定功能。
4. 分支预测:通过分析历史数据,处理器尝试预测程序的分支走向,提前准备指令执行路径,提高执行速度。
5. 指令分派:将指令分解成更小的任务,分发给执行单元进行处理,实现并行计算。
6. Port机制(端口):处理器与其它硬件模块(如Cache、内存控制器等)之间的通信接口,用于数据交换。
7. 指令提交:当指令准备就绪,通过Port机制进入执行阶段。
8. 执行单元:负责实际执行指令的部件,包括算术逻辑单元(ALU)、控制单元等。
9. 缓存(Cache):位于处理器核心附近的高速存储,用于加快数据访问速度,减少主存访问延迟。
10. 微架构:处理器内部的组织结构,决定了处理器的性能和能效,包括流水线设计、超标量执行等。
11. 指令集体系结构:定义了处理器能理解并执行的基本指令集,如x86、ARM等。
12. 计算机发展史:介绍了计算机发展的里程碑人物,如查尔斯·巴贝奇、阿兰·图灵、冯·诺依曼,以及他们的贡献,如编程语言和计算机结构的发展。
13. 华人与计算机:展示了华人在计算机领域的重要角色,如朱传榘和王安,他们在计算机技术和商业领域的显著成就。
14. 计算机类型划分:从军用到民用,大型机、小型机、PC机的演变,以及它们的应用场景。
这本书不仅讲解了处理器技术,还穿插了历史背景,帮助读者理解现代计算机技术的发展脉络,对于理解和设计高效的计算机系统具有很高的参考价值。"
123 浏览量
2021-09-25 上传
2021-09-30 上传
2021-05-31 上传
2021-09-25 上传
点击了解资源详情
2019-07-19 上传
2021-05-25 上传
韩大人的指尖记录
- 粉丝: 32
- 资源: 2万+
最新资源
- Java毕业设计项目:校园二手交易网站开发指南
- Blaseball Plus插件开发与构建教程
- Deno Express:模仿Node.js Express的Deno Web服务器解决方案
- coc-snippets: 强化coc.nvim代码片段体验
- Java面向对象编程语言特性解析与学生信息管理系统开发
- 掌握Java实现硬盘链接技术:LinkDisks深度解析
- 基于Springboot和Vue的Java网盘系统开发
- jMonkeyEngine3 SDK:Netbeans集成的3D应用开发利器
- Python家庭作业指南与实践技巧
- Java企业级Web项目实践指南
- Eureka注册中心与Go客户端使用指南
- TsinghuaNet客户端:跨平台校园网联网解决方案
- 掌握lazycsv:C++中高效解析CSV文件的单头库
- FSDAF遥感影像时空融合python实现教程
- Envato Markets分析工具扩展:监控销售与评论
- Kotlin实现NumPy绑定:提升数组数据处理性能